using LogosStorageClient;
using LogosStorageClient.Hooks;
using OverwatchTranscript;
using Utils;
namespace StoragePlugin.OverwatchSupport
{
public class StorageNodeTranscriptWriter : IStorageNodeHooks
{
private readonly ITranscriptWriter writer;
private readonly IdentityMap identityMap;
private readonly string name;
private int identityIndex = -1;
private readonly List<(DateTime, OverwatchLogosStorageEvent)> pendingEvents = new List<(DateTime, OverwatchLogosStorageEvent)>();
public StorageNodeTranscriptWriter(ITranscriptWriter writer, IdentityMap identityMap, string name)
{
this.writer = writer;
this.identityMap = identityMap;
this.name = name;
}
public void OnNodeStarting(DateTime startUtc, string image)
{
WriteLogosStorageEvent(startUtc, e =>
{
e.NodeStarting = new NodeStartingEvent
{
Image = image,
};
});
}
public void OnNodeStarted(IStorageNode node, string peerId, string nodeId)
{
if (string.IsNullOrEmpty(peerId) || string.IsNullOrEmpty(nodeId))
{
throw new Exception("Node started - peerId and/or nodeId unknown.");
}
identityMap.Add(name, peerId, nodeId);
identityIndex = identityMap.GetIndex(name);
WriteLogosStorageEvent(e =>
{
e.NodeStarted = new NodeStartedEvent
{
};
});
}
public void OnNodeStopping()
{
WriteLogosStorageEvent(e =>
{
e.NodeStopping = new NodeStoppingEvent
{
};
});
}
public void OnFileDownloading(ContentId cid)
{
WriteLogosStorageEvent(e =>
{
e.FileDownloading = new FileDownloadingEvent
{
Cid = cid.Id
};
});
}
public void OnFileDownloaded(ByteSize size, ContentId cid)
{
WriteLogosStorageEvent(e =>
{
e.FileDownloaded = new FileDownloadedEvent
{
Cid = cid.Id,
ByteSize = size.SizeInBytes
};
});
}
public void OnFileUploading(string uid, ByteSize size)
{
WriteLogosStorageEvent(e =>
{
e.FileUploading = new FileUploadingEvent
{
UniqueId = uid,
ByteSize = size.SizeInBytes
};
});
}
public void OnFileUploaded(string uid, ByteSize size, ContentId cid)
{
WriteLogosStorageEvent(e =>
{
e.FileUploaded = new FileUploadedEvent
{
UniqueId = uid,
Cid = cid.Id,
ByteSize = size.SizeInBytes
};
});
}
private void WriteLogosStorageEvent(Action<OverwatchLogosStorageEvent> action)
{
WriteLogosStorageEvent(DateTime.UtcNow, action);
}
private void WriteLogosStorageEvent(DateTime utc, Action<OverwatchLogosStorageEvent> action)
{
var e = new OverwatchLogosStorageEvent
{
NodeIdentity = identityIndex
};
action(e);
if (identityIndex < 0)
{
// If we don't know our id, don't write the events yet.
AddToCache(utc, e);
}
else
{
e.Write(utc, writer);
// Write any events that we cached when we didn't have our id yet.
WriteAndClearCache();
}
}
private void AddToCache(DateTime utc, OverwatchLogosStorageEvent e)
{
pendingEvents.Add((utc, e));
}
private void WriteAndClearCache()
{
if (pendingEvents.Any())
{
foreach (var pair in pendingEvents)
{
pair.Item2.NodeIdentity = identityIndex;
pair.Item2.Write(pair.Item1, writer);
}
pendingEvents.Clear();
}
}
}
}
